Genetic Algorithm for Seismic Optimization Design of Water Distribution Network Based on Automatic Generation
As an essential component of lifeline systems, water distribution network plays an important role in modern city.Considering that seismic optimization is the ultimate objective of seismic reliability analysis, an optimization program is established to design the water distribution network subjected to earthquake.Taking networks annual reduced cost as optimization object and seismic reliability as optimization restriction, a net work topology optimization model is established.Then, an automatic generation strategy based on the existed road information is proposed.A genetic algorithm based on the automatic generation strategy is employed to solve the seismic optimization model of water distribution network.At last, an example network is optimized to illustrate the process and efficiency of the program.
